MA Question 3 - Should we roll back the sales tax? A detailed analysis.

Image
Time to get down and look at the details of the most important ballot question this November.  Let us see why the Boston Herald endorsed this ballot initiative and why the National Taxpayer Union is featuring Question 3 on their 2010 ballot guide .
